Live broadcasting
Surfing sports networks is a thing of the past. Even devoted football or sports enthusiasts know the various sports viewing trends. Most people now watch sports on their preferred gadgets rather than riveted to the television. Any gadget may be used to view live football. Numerous websites provide viewers with superb sports streaming, not just for football, regardless of location.
Matches can be streamed via Over the Top (OTT) platforms, streaming networks, and sports websites. Fans may watch the game anytime they wish, thanks to this ease. Before this, the only options for watching games were to watch them live on TV, listen to the radio commentary, or wait for the replay telecast or highlights to air again. However, streaming websites allow fans to watch the games whenever they want, much like a TV programme.

Improved Communications
In the past, fans could only see their favourite athlete in person, on television, in the newspaper, or at the game. Since then, many things have radically altered. On social media sites like Instagram and Twitter, players are active. They talk about their personal life as well as video gaming experiences. They use a social media platform for athletics to engage with fans and express their ideas.
Even sports networks have shifted their attention to engaging with followers on social media. It is an original and successful type of marketing. To keep the audience interested, they have teams who host live streaming, competitions, quizzes, and more on social media plat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ter. Viewers may exchange performance scores, real-time data, player infographics, previous match clips, and more on TV broadcasts and social media. It improves the audience’s viewing experience and gives them a stronger sense of inclusion.
